What is an epic training?

An Epic Training job involves educating healthcare professionals on how to use the Epic electronic health record (EHR) system effectively. Trainers develop lesson plans, lead classroom or virtual sessions, and provide ongoing support to ensure users can navigate the system efficiently. They may also assist with system implementation, go-live support, and troubleshooting. Strong communication, technical skills, and Epic certification (for some roles) are often required.

How do you become an Epic Training certified trainer?

To become an Epic Training certified trainer, individuals typically complete Epic's official training programs and certification exams specific to their area of expertise, such as clinical or technical modules. Prior experience with Epic systems and a thorough understanding of healthcare workflows are often required before pursuing certification.

What are some common challenges faced by epic trainers in a hospital or healthcare setting?

Epic Trainers often face the challenge of addressing varying levels of technical proficiency among staff, which requires flexible teaching methods and patience. They must frequently adjust training materials to reflect software updates or hospital-specific workflows, staying up to date on both Epic functionalities and organizational changes. Collaboration with clinicians, IT teams, and department leaders is essential to ensure that training sessions are relevant and effective. These challenges make the role dynamic, highly collaborative, and integral to successful EHR implementation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in epic training, and why are they important?

To thrive in Epic Training, you need a solid understanding of healthcare workflows, strong technical aptitude, and experience with electronic health record (EHR) systems, ideally with Epic certification. Familiarity with Epic applications, instructional design tools, and learning management systems is highly valued. Exceptional communication, adaptability, and presentation skills help you engage diverse learners and adjust training methods as needed. These skills are crucial for effectively preparing healthcare staff to use Epic systems correctly, driving clinical efficiency and supporting organizational goals.
